FGA.0B.307.CLAD31Z Equivalent & Substitute Parts

Part Overview

The FGA.0B.307.CLAD31Z is a 7-position circular connector plug with male pins and solder cup termination, manufactured by LEMO. This connector is designed for applications requiring shielded, push-pull fastening with gold-plated mating contacts. The part is currently active in production with 699 units in stock. Substitute Part Grouping Explanation

Substitution eligibility for the FGA.0B.307.CLAD31Z is determined by the following critical parameters:

  • Connector Type & Configuration: Plug with male pins, 7-position, solder cup termination
  • Fastening Mechanism: Push-pull fastening system
  • Electrical Properties: Gold-plated mating contacts, shielded design
  • Environmental Protection: IP50 ingress protection rating
  • Termination Method: Solder cup for PCB or cable assembly
  • Compliance: ROHS3 compliance and EAR99 classification

The substitute part S20LAC-P07MCC0-320S from ODU meets these core substitution criteria. Both parts share identical connector type, position count, termination method, fastening type, contact finish, shielding, and ingress protection rating. Both are ROHS3 compliant and EAR99 classified.

Engineering Selection Recommendations

Both the FGA.0B.307.CLAD31Z and S20LAC-P07MCC0-320S are active production parts with ROHS3 compliance and EAR99 classification. Selection between these parts should be based on the following provided specifications:

FGA.0B.307.CLAD31Z (LEMO) is suitable when:

  • Operating temperature range of -55°C to 250°C is required
  • The wider upper temperature limit is a design requirement

S20LAC-P07MCC0-320S (ODU) is suitable when:

  • Higher current capacity (4A vs 2.5A) is beneficial for the application
  • Operating temperature range of -40°C to 120°C meets application requirements
  • Strain relief feature is required in the assembly

Both parts satisfy the core functional requirements of a 7-position shielded circular connector plug with solder cup termination, push-pull fastening, and gold-plated contacts.

Frequently Asked Questions (FAQ)

Q: Can S20LAC-P07MCC0-320S directly replace FGA.0B.307.CLAD31Z in existing designs?

A: Direct mechanical and electrical substitution is possible for applications operating within -40°C to 120°C. Applications requiring operation below -40°C or above 120°C must use the FGA.0B.307.CLAD31Z due to its extended temperature range of -55°C to 250°C.

Q: What are the key differences between these two parts?

A: The primary differences are operating temperature range (LEMO: -55°C to 250°C; ODU: -40°C to 120°C), current rating (LEMO: 2.5A; ODU: 4A), shell finish (LEMO: Chrome; ODU: Chrome over Nickel), and cable opening tolerance (LEMO: 2.30mm to 3.20mm; ODU: 2.00mm to 3.20mm). All other functional parameters are identical.

Q: Are both parts RoHS compliant?

A: Yes, both FGA.0B.307.CLAD31Z and S20LAC-P07MCC0-320S are ROHS3 compliant and EAR99 classified.

Q: What is the significance of the cable opening specifications?

A: Cable opening specifications define the acceptable cable diameter range for proper strain relief and backshell seating. The overlapping range (2.30mm to 3.20mm) ensures compatibility for cables within this specification window.

Q: Does the higher current rating of the ODU part affect compatibility?

A: No. The ODU part's 4A rating is higher than the LEMO part's 2.5A rating, making it suitable for applications requiring either rating. Current rating compatibility is unidirectional—a higher-rated part can substitute for a lower-rated part in the same application.
